Rescuers Warn: Be Careful When You Rest Near the Water!

3 August 2016, Wednesday

Resting near the water demands particular caution and attention. The main causes of death on the water is swimming in drunk condition and swimming in unequipped places, as well as leaving children near the water unattended. It is extremely dangerous to enter or dive into the water after a long stay under the sun. Avoid swimming alone. Do not swim far, because you may not calculate your forces.
